The 50th Kerala State Film Awards (2019-2020) have been announced. The ceremony was presided over by cultural affairs minister AK Balan. He noted that of the 119 films considered, more than half the entries were from first-time directors. Madhu Ambat headed the jury.
While Vasanthi (directed by Rahman Brothers) won Best Picture, Kenjira (directed by Manoj Kana) won Second Best Picture. Suraj Venjaramoodu won Best Actor (Male) for Android Kunjappan and Vikrithi while Kani Kusruti won Best Actor (Female) for Biriyaani.
The other acting category winners are Swasika Vijay won Best Character Actor (Female) for Vasanthi, and Fahadh Faasil won Best Character Actor (Male) for Kumbalangi Nights.
Lijo Jose Pellissery won Best Director for Jallikattu. Sushin Shyam took home Best Composer for Kumbalangi Nights, Best Best Playback Singer (Male) for Najeem Arshad and Best Playback Singer (Female) for Madhushree Narayanan.
The full list of winners is as follows:
Best Film - Vasanthi
Best Second Film - Kenjira
Best Director - Lijo Jose Pellissery for Jallikattu
Best Actor (Male) - Suraj Venjaramoodu for Android Kunjappan Ver 5.25 and Vikurthi
Best Actor (Female) - Kani Kuruthi for Biriyaani
Best Character (Male) - Fahadh Faasil for Kumbalangi Nights
Best Character (Female) - Swasika Vijay for Vasanthi
Best Composer - Sushin Shyam for Kumbalangi Nights
Best Playback Singer (Male) - Najeem Arshad
Best Playback Singer (Female) - Madhushree Narayanan
Best Art Director - Jyothish
Best Sync Sound - Madhavan Nair
Best Dubbing Artist: Vineeth for Lucifer
Best Popular Film - Kumbalangi Nights
Best Debutant Director - Ratheesh Poduval for Android Kunjappan Ver 5.25
Jury Award for Best VFX - Sidharth Priyadarshan for Marakkar: Arabikdalinte Simham
Jury mention - Music director - V Dakshinamoorthy for Shyamaraagam
Jury Mention - Actor - Nivin Pauly for Moothon, Anna Ben for Helen, Priyamvada Krishnan for Thottappan
